Output e84780412b112694bba68747f2257cde702d25bad75cf6f28140f812744e7e08:3

value
1609526
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6db7588774fc035cde9d2413ee9d670486b9cab OP_EQUAL
address
3JMsok57vZriFT1q4xcGXhicXAEZB4FzrX
transaction
e84780412b112694bba68747f2257cde702d25bad75cf6f28140f812744e7e08
spent
true